Database content<br />
GENESEQ (file DGENE) is an intellectually annotated database of protein and nucleic<br />
sequences indexed from the basic patent publications of the 47 patent authorities of the Derwent<br />
World Patents Index ® (DWPI SM ) (file WPINDEX) 1 . DGENE is updated once every two weeks.<br />
Sequences in DGENE<br />
� Protein and nucleic acid sequences from 1981 to date<br />
� From the basic patent publications of 44 patent authorities<br />
� Individual records for sequences that differ by even one nucleotide or amino acid<br />
� Sequences with natural, common, uncommon or non-natural nucleotides or amino acids<br />
� Polypeptide and protein sequences of >3 amino acid residues<br />
� Nucleic acid sequences of >9 nucleotides<br />
� Nucleic acid primer and probe sequences of any length<br />
� Sequence identifying information in description and keyword fields<br />
� Features table for annotations and modifications<br />
DGENE records also contain<br />
� English abstracts per sequence written by Thomson Reuters experts<br />
� Enhanced patent titles from DWPI<br />
� Bibliographic Patent information from DWPI<br />
� Cross-reference Accession Numbers from corresponding DWPI records<br />
DGENE offers three sequence searching methods<br />
� BLAST ® for advanced similarity searching using the NCBI BLAST algorithm<br />
� GETSIM for advanced similarity searching based on the FastA algorithm<br />
� GETSEQ for simple sequence queries<br />
DGENE also provides<br />
� Offline batch sequence searching<br />
� Current awareness Alert feature for similarity searching<br />
